Does anyone know if the receiver cover is considered a compliance part? If not, why not? It seems to be as functional as a stock and handguard--ie it protects the user, etc.

 

Not functional just a dust cover....... you can fire an Ak till your hearts content without the dust cover. So no real reason it should be considered a compliance part.

You can argue the point all you like, but when you're in court and the prosecutor is holding a dust cover up and asking the jury if it's one of the following:

 

(1) Frames, receivers, receiver castings, forgings or

stampings

(2) Barrels

(3) Barrel extensions

(4) Mounting blocks (trunions)

(5) Muzzle attachments

(6) Bolts

(7) Bolt carriers

(8) Operating rods

(9) Gas pistons

(10) Trigger housings

(11) Triggers

(12) Hammers

(13) Sears

(14) Disconnectors

(15) Buttstocks

(16) Pistol grips

(17) Forearm handguards

(18) Magazine bodies

(19) Followers

(20) Floorplates

 

I think that is where your train is gonna derail.
